Output b93b5aeff12b890ee81d6a4c00bfb6472dd7ae7f72cf100a9f90dcab18bb0ac5:23

value
1001837
script pubkey
OP_0 OP_PUSHBYTES_20 e290ec58a9f45084fac4036686b2e4e510065789
address
bc1qu2gwck9f73ggf7kyqdngdvhyu5gqv4ufe4dufa
transaction
b93b5aeff12b890ee81d6a4c00bfb6472dd7ae7f72cf100a9f90dcab18bb0ac5
confirmations
112927
spent
true